Output 5af76b4bece7e54f9c875b251784a156703b4be5e490d249e2cccfc14f831945:2

value
132063921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1829c4d4e2c09405ff55615fef4b40efe0e6f1c6 OP_EQUAL
address
MA6vVBm2edqHa25ktD2C8g9TcXaRG2vLst
transaction
5af76b4bece7e54f9c875b251784a156703b4be5e490d249e2cccfc14f831945
spent
true